Overview

Postcode W12 8ES is located in a major urban area, within the Ravenscourt ward of Hammersmith and Fulham in the London region, and forms part of the Ravenscourt Park South area. It has average deprivation and average crime levels, with around 69.2 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 47% below the London average of 130 per 1,000. The average income per household in Ravenscourt Park South is £83,460 per year. The nearest station is Ravenscourt Park, about 0.4 miles away. There are 11 primary and 2 secondary schools in the area. There are 6 parks nearby, the closest large park is Ravenscourt Park.
